## Microsoft Cloud Adoption Framework (CAF)
CAF provides comprehensive guidance for Azure cloud adoption through 7 methodologies:
### CAF Methodologies
| # | Methodology | Purpose | Key Activities |
| --- | --- | --- | --- |
| 1 | **Strategy** | Define business justification | Motivations, outcomes, business case |
| 2 | **Plan** | Create adoption plan | Digital estate, skills, timeline |
| 3 | **Ready** | Prepare environment | Landing zones, governance baseline |
| 4 | **Adopt** | Migrate/innovate workloads | Migration waves, modernization |
| 5 | **Govern** | Manage cloud governance | Policies, compliance, cost management |
| 6 | **Secure** | Implement security | Zero trust, identity, data protection |
| 7 | **Manage** | Operate cloud estate | Monitoring, optimization, resilience |
### CAF Alignment Checklist
#### Strategy
- [ ] Cloud motivations documented
- [ ] Business outcomes defined
- [ ] Financial considerations addressed
- [ ] Technical considerations documented
#### Plan
- [ ] Digital estate assessed
- [ ] Skills readiness evaluated
- [ ] Cloud adoption plan created
- [ ] Azure readiness confirmed
#### Ready
- [ ] Landing zone deployed
- [ ] Governance baseline established
- [ ] Network topology defined
- [ ] Identity management configured
#### Adopt
- [ ] Workload assessment complete
- [ ] Migration/modernization approach selected
- [ ] Testing and validation plan
- [ ] Cutover plan documented
#### Govern
- [ ] Governance policies defined
- [ ] Cost management implemented
- [ ] Compliance requirements mapped
- [ ] Security baselines established
#### Secure
- [ ] Identity and access management
- [ ] Network security configured
- [ ] Data protection implemented
- [ ] Threat protection enabled
#### Manage
- [ ] Monitoring configured
- [ ] Backup and recovery tested
- [ ] Operations procedures documented
- [ ] Optimization practices established

## AWS Well-Architected Framework
The Well-Architected Framework provides guidance through 6 pillars:
### Well-Architected Pillars
| Pillar | Focus | Key Questions |
| --- | --- | --- |
| **Operational Excellence** | Run and monitor systems | How do you manage workload and events? |
| **Security** | Protect data and systems | How do you manage identities and permissions? |
| **Reliability** | Recover from failures | How do you manage service failures? |
| **Performance Efficiency** | Use resources efficiently | How do you select appropriate resources? |
| **Cost Optimization** | Avoid unnecessary costs | How do you manage usage and cost? |
| **Sustainability** | Minimize environmental impact | How do you reduce carbon footprint? |
### Well-Architected Alignment Checklist
#### Operational Excellence
- [ ] Operations as code implemented
- [ ] Documentation maintained
- [ ] Small, frequent changes practiced
- [ ] Failure procedures tested
- [ ] Lessons learned captured
#### Security
- [ ] Strong identity foundation
- [ ] Traceability enabled
- [ ] Security at all layers
- [ ] Risk assessment automated
- [ ] Data protected in transit and at rest
#### Reliability
- [ ] Automatic recovery configured
- [ ] Recovery procedures tested
- [ ] Horizontal scaling enabled
- [ ] Capacity planning in place
- [ ] Change management automated
#### Performance Efficiency
- [ ] Right-sized resources
- [ ] Global reach where needed
- [ ] Serverless where appropriate
- [ ] Performance monitoring active
- [ ] Experimentation enabled
#### Cost Optimization
- [ ] Cloud financial management
- [ ] Expenditure awareness
- [ ] Cost-effective resources
- [ ] Demand management
- [ ] Optimization over time
#### Sustainability
- [ ] Region selection for carbon
- [ ] Resource efficiency
- [ ] Data management practices
- [ ] Software efficiency patterns
- [ ] Hardware lifecycle management

## Framework Comparison
| Aspect | Microsoft CAF | AWS Well-Architected |
| --- | --- | --- |
| Scope | End-to-end adoption | Workload design |
| Structure | 7 methodologies | 6 pillars |
| Focus | Journey/transformation | Design principles |
| Governance | Strong emphasis | Part of security |
| Sustainability | Part of manage | Dedicated pillar |
### When to Use Which
- **Starting cloud journey:** Microsoft CAF (comprehensive adoption guidance)
- **Designing workloads:** AWS Well-Architected (design review)
- **Both:** Use CAF for strategy/planning, Well-Architected for implementation
